Environmental Policy, Technology Substitution, and Cross-Media Transfers

Edward Osei and Bruce A. Babcock

No 18361, Hebrew University of Jerusalem Archive from Hebrew University of Jerusalem

Abstract: We consider the implications of cross-media transfers for the analysis of environmental policy and technology substitution. We discuss welfare implications from the standpoint of society and of the firm. Society's solution is shown to lead to the least level of damage, output, and waste treatment costs.
